InstanceArgsBuilder

Functions

Link copied to clipboard
@JvmName(name = "rpsaskflsekcjlkr")
suspend fun autoRenew(value: Output<Boolean>)
@JvmName(name = "gfaikjfqtrauxfmb")
suspend fun autoRenew(value: Boolean?)
Link copied to clipboard
@JvmName(name = "tbhwykyjjqysmhke")
suspend fun autoRenewPeriod(value: Output<Int>)
@JvmName(name = "cvxyqithfesskkfw")
suspend fun autoRenewPeriod(value: Int?)
Link copied to clipboard
@JvmName(name = "dwlgqqqqlelhspeb")
suspend fun autoUseCoupon(value: Output<Boolean>)
@JvmName(name = "tgnpigherttcjfpl")
suspend fun autoUseCoupon(value: Boolean?)
Link copied to clipboard
@JvmName(name = "etnhgitbjyvsbsmr")
suspend fun availabilityZone(value: Output<String>)
@JvmName(name = "punuoshgarxmhupm")
suspend fun availabilityZone(value: String?)
Link copied to clipboard
@JvmName(name = "jmscyiehbotoyomq")
suspend fun backupId(value: Output<String>)
@JvmName(name = "gcbeqkcpwhjfotdp")
suspend fun backupId(value: String?)
Link copied to clipboard
@JvmName(name = "ranmvmythexjcttk")
suspend fun backupPeriods(value: Output<List<String>>)
@JvmName(name = "excafkrgqcyowynk")
suspend fun backupPeriods(vararg values: Output<String>)
@JvmName(name = "tsbtahyhkmejfina")
suspend fun backupPeriods(vararg values: String)
@JvmName(name = "bwbfobbiefpjyhlp")
suspend fun backupPeriods(values: List<Output<String>>)
@JvmName(name = "vbnnnonrurwmjxen")
suspend fun backupPeriods(value: List<String>?)
Link copied to clipboard
@JvmName(name = "bvcjjnyuhoolsgrk")
suspend fun backupTime(value: Output<String>)
@JvmName(name = "qiiisvkryjyfoicc")
suspend fun backupTime(value: String?)
Link copied to clipboard
@JvmName(name = "qlrtqfegbagglugn")
suspend fun businessInfo(value: Output<String>)
@JvmName(name = "fwxwmtfguusuueuj")
suspend fun businessInfo(value: String?)
Link copied to clipboard
@JvmName(name = "xlkgxsdejdpqwkcu")
suspend fun capacity(value: Output<Int>)
@JvmName(name = "jtgnaainkaeebwpc")
suspend fun capacity(value: Int?)
Link copied to clipboard
@JvmName(name = "isejibdbtrqpdodt")
suspend fun config(value: Output<Map<String, Any>>)
@JvmName(name = "mhdcoxlwtvgspuvc")
fun config(vararg values: Pair<String, Any>)
@JvmName(name = "lqvrblqqkvtntalg")
suspend fun config(value: Map<String, Any>?)
Link copied to clipboard
@JvmName(name = "obkyhpgjegnebhwi")
suspend fun connectionStringPrefix(value: Output<String>)
@JvmName(name = "jqwrvpthdifrxfds")
suspend fun connectionStringPrefix(value: String?)
Link copied to clipboard
@JvmName(name = "ennfmdlgtqmrltnn")
suspend fun couponNo(value: Output<String>)
@JvmName(name = "qmffrgqqcngasune")
suspend fun couponNo(value: String?)
Link copied to clipboard
@JvmName(name = "iojafwjnhyevsmnx")
suspend fun dbInstanceName(value: Output<String>)
@JvmName(name = "xnbyfgkmrbfnwarw")
suspend fun dbInstanceName(value: String?)
Link copied to clipboard
@JvmName(name = "uvafnitrthrsfgfo")
suspend fun dedicatedHostGroupId(value: Output<String>)
@JvmName(name = "juoedkfgxhboirij")
suspend fun dedicatedHostGroupId(value: String?)
Link copied to clipboard
@JvmName(name = "vijcifwlhbouvvyb")
suspend fun dryRun(value: Output<Boolean>)
@JvmName(name = "mhuakxyffwrsbmvs")
suspend fun dryRun(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ihtgimkynmimoaaf")
suspend fun effectiveTime(value: Output<String>)
@JvmName(name = "ojqngxetwcmouqfu")
suspend fun effectiveTime(value: String?)
Link copied to clipboard
@JvmName(name = "tltobddwfgvkgmfx")
suspend fun enableBackupLog(value: Output<Int>)
@JvmName(name = "xqagrxsisgnxptcg")
suspend fun enableBackupLog(value: Int?)
Link copied to clipboard
@JvmName(name = "mqqhmhhhigblcscp")
suspend fun enablePublic(value: Output<Boolean>)
@JvmName(name = "guipjycdermvyvyb")
suspend fun enablePublic(value: Boolean?)
Link copied to clipboard
@JvmName(name = "mmljvrogkxisfiqv")
suspend fun encryptionKey(value: Output<String>)
@JvmName(name = "sdupgmvramlnuiwv")
suspend fun encryptionKey(value: String?)
Link copied to clipboard
@JvmName(name = "srnxscmwlfbrtkvg")
suspend fun encryptionName(value: Output<String>)
@JvmName(name = "eilymuwxdfrgocde")
suspend fun encryptionName(value: String?)
Link copied to clipboard
@JvmName(name = "nlphtpcnssoniwsq")
suspend fun engineVersion(value: Output<String>)
@JvmName(name = "ovjhbgmmphpvfqwc")
suspend fun engineVersion(value: String?)
Link copied to clipboard
@JvmName(name = "kkugfnybmqkrxgqh")
suspend fun forceUpgrade(value: Output<Boolean>)
@JvmName(name = "cgomjngegxbvjxfd")
suspend fun forceUpgrade(value: Boolean?)
Link copied to clipboard
@JvmName(name = "ogwttnleksjbulof")
suspend fun globalInstance(value: Output<Boolean>)
@JvmName(name = "sumjxeuxdkvwqdug")
suspend fun globalInstance(value: Boolean?)
Link copied to clipboard
@JvmName(name = "vcyikmwkkhofufdy")
suspend fun globalInstanceId(value: Output<String>)
@JvmName(name = "icmeqekhlkbovhtv")
suspend fun globalInstanceId(value: String?)
Link copied to clipboard
@JvmName(name = "rxdiwbwspbykplss")
suspend fun instanceChargeType(value: Output<String>)
@JvmName(name = "vqjkcrcrwmasiydo")
suspend fun instanceChargeType(value: String?)
Link copied to clipboard
@JvmName(name = "jmbnsyeikxorsgxv")
suspend fun instanceClass(value: Output<String>)
@JvmName(name = "jfeukrgulmuobrtc")
suspend fun instanceClass(value: String?)
Link copied to clipboard
@JvmName(name = "lrpuiprbiecqdbjb")
suspend fun instanceName(value: Output<String>)
@JvmName(name = "vaqoymcxkekoyjhg")
suspend fun instanceName(value: String?)
Link copied to clipboard
@JvmName(name = "auslilivdtpjbcmh")
suspend fun instanceReleaseProtection(value: Output<Boolean>)
@JvmName(name = "yqyaahkvfuerfwjk")
suspend fun instanceReleaseProtection(value: Boolean?)
Link copied to clipboard
@JvmName(name = "cdbrmarobxlrdrlp")
suspend fun instanceType(value: Output<String>)
@JvmName(name = "nihuujscflbixvpi")
suspend fun instanceType(value: String?)
Link copied to clipboard
@JvmName(name = "ueqjlemkxmoedgil")
suspend fun kmsEncryptedPassword(value: Output<String>)
@JvmName(name = "tkgrlqjfdvaijifc")
suspend fun kmsEncryptedPassword(value: String?)
Link copied to clipboard
@JvmName(name = "jqxsxtvnbfsiqxps")
suspend fun kmsEncryptionContext(value: Output<Map<String, Any>>)
@JvmName(name = "ijsygygdocppsxxu")
fun kmsEncryptionContext(vararg values: Pair<String, Any>)
@JvmName(name = "wdxvlmaflevkyefk")
suspend fun kmsEncryptionContext(value: Map<String, Any>?)
Link copied to clipboard
@JvmName(name = "dasuyitymqailyqw")
suspend fun maintainEndTime(value: Output<String>)
@JvmName(name = "bykrrtxoyjrwkbub")
suspend fun maintainEndTime(value: String?)
Link copied to clipboard
@JvmName(name = "ndefwbsqowihupqt")
suspend fun maintainStartTime(value: Output<String>)
@JvmName(name = "flfpnijpjydmkhaj")
suspend fun maintainStartTime(value: String?)
Link copied to clipboard
@JvmName(name = "dtdvflqcdsxbqexn")
suspend fun nodeType(value: Output<String>)
@JvmName(name = "thsdefcpvpveigsm")
suspend fun nodeType(value: String?)
Link copied to clipboard
@JvmName(name = "mmndfvsjwvauesuo")
suspend fun orderType(value: Output<String>)
@JvmName(name = "lgkqacuexwssjktn")
suspend fun orderType(value: String?)
Link copied to clipboard
@JvmName(name = "artvbohohlqqxuku")
suspend fun parameters(value: Output<List<InstanceParameterArgs>>)
@JvmName(name = "bdihuhtqmljomeep")
suspend fun parameters(vararg values: InstanceParameterArgs)
@JvmName(name = "cyqchsgepapklpem")
suspend fun parameters(vararg values: Output<InstanceParameterArgs>)
@JvmName(name = "lnmuggqlsmlnowei")
suspend fun parameters(vararg argument: suspend InstanceParameterArgsBuilder.() -> Unit)
@JvmName(name = "glkdsjqtpexgovof")
suspend fun parameters(value: List<InstanceParameterArgs>?)
@JvmName(name = "ogopsvltetbcbjev")
suspend fun parameters(values: List<Output<InstanceParameterArgs>>)
@JvmName(name = "evffchcvahpfcmei")
suspend fun parameters(argument: List<suspend InstanceParameterArgsBuilder.() -> Unit>)
@JvmName(name = "rsebyqbvcxeyaqgh")
suspend fun parameters(argument: suspend InstanceParameterArgsBuilder.() -> Unit)
Link copied to clipboard
@JvmName(name = "ewfcbqmqywqtbtti")
suspend fun password(value: Output<String>)
@JvmName(name = "bsjvntxuxocsgset")
suspend fun password(value: String?)
Link copied to clipboard
@JvmName(name = "heakcnoeyywrvwfa")
suspend fun paymentType(value: Output<String>)
@JvmName(name = "bsgsejfmtjikrfvr")
suspend fun paymentType(value: String?)
Link copied to clipboard
@JvmName(name = "jrkvslnncaaiklbl")
suspend fun period(value: Output<String>)
@JvmName(name = "relbdwqdwwxtwsxy")
suspend fun period(value: String?)
Link copied to clipboard
@JvmName(name = "gblcxyoiuuosyqwf")
suspend fun port(value: Output<Int>)
@JvmName(name = "vlectxsbisuwtbnv")
suspend fun port(value: Int?)
Link copied to clipboard
@JvmName(name = "wanmfrcptmlhhugq")
suspend fun privateConnectionPort(value: Output<String>)
@JvmName(name = "efxqiyhpqiqjfkmm")
suspend fun privateConnectionPort(value: String?)
Link copied to clipboard
@JvmName(name = "ppsuuokhivudoocp")
suspend fun privateConnectionPrefix(value: Output<String>)
@JvmName(name = "cirlvfootjrsolls")
suspend fun privateConnectionPrefix(value: String?)
Link copied to clipboard
@JvmName(name = "hfntxyttmonewkbi")
suspend fun privateIp(value: Output<String>)
@JvmName(name = "jahqxcvakoskxnsb")
suspend fun privateIp(value: String?)
Link copied to clipboard
@JvmName(name = "oiplcfktgodagclb")
suspend fun resourceGroupId(value: Output<String>)
@JvmName(name = "utffenpwnsjuyinn")
suspend fun resourceGroupId(value: String?)
Link copied to clipboard
@JvmName(name = "pjhckvcavefevycj")
suspend fun restoreTime(value: Output<String>)
@JvmName(name = "ehqousxuacrtuswu")
suspend fun restoreTime(value: String?)
Link copied to clipboard
@JvmName(name = "jvpsmeaxilgerqjh")
suspend fun roleArn(value: Output<String>)
@JvmName(name = "hnmrfiqcstdexjrd")
suspend fun roleArn(value: String?)
Link copied to clipboard
@JvmName(name = "vfafqaifswhjyfjp")
suspend fun secondaryZoneId(value: Output<String>)
@JvmName(name = "csuxhywxihxtixhf")
suspend fun secondaryZoneId(value: String?)
Link copied to clipboard
@JvmName(name = "hylxlthpiadqywhf")
suspend fun securityGroupId(value: Output<String>)
@JvmName(name = "urtkfpgygysgefhe")
suspend fun securityGroupId(value: String?)
Link copied to clipboard
@JvmName(name = "sikeqvogsjrsdiuy")
suspend fun securityIpGroupAttribute(value: Output<String>)
@JvmName(name = "fcclvjcqfdlrxgsx")
suspend fun securityIpGroupAttribute(value: String?)
Link copied to clipboard
@JvmName(name = "miikudottyjwsopd")
suspend fun securityIpGroupName(value: Output<String>)
@JvmName(name = "gifsscsojuuxweko")
suspend fun securityIpG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"ioskumllqnjrfpxt")
suspend fun securityIps(value: Output<List<String>>)
@JvmName(name = "fwisfdokguunvwnt")
suspend fun securityIps(vararg values: Output<String>)
@JvmName(name = "befyuvmbgwroieqc")
suspend fun securityIps(vararg values: String)
@JvmName(name = "uanrlvmaggmbbgfb")
suspend fun securityIps(values: List<Output<String>>)
@JvmName(name = "dlgsduskxvgeqeea")
suspend fun securityIps(value: List<String>?)
Link copied to clipboard
@JvmName(name = "iygwxipqvpgeisyt")
suspend fun shardCount(value: Output<Int>)
@JvmName(name = "bgkhnyvjdfwmpgcq")
suspend fun shardCount(value: Int?)
Link copied to clipboard
@JvmName(name = "asrvmvyuodveveut")
suspend fun srcdbInstanceId(value: Output<String>)
@JvmName(name = "lompvidgnxcjysdg")
suspend fun srcdbInstanceId(value: String?)
Link copied to clipboard
@JvmName(name = "whelmfvuxtqsobid")
suspend fun sslEnable(value: Output<String>)
@JvmName(name = "lvrmyyienerpohxc")
suspend fun sslEnable(value: String?)
Link copied to clipboard
@JvmName(name = "ngytrndllodduapb")
suspend fun tags(value: Output<Map<String, Any>>)
@JvmName(name = "wbxelloyygwhdhfu")
fun tags(vararg values: Pair<String, Any>)
@JvmName(name = "ivcvkgtsytaxuwti")
suspend fun tags(value: Map<String, Any>?)
Link copied to clipboard
@JvmName(name = "caigmaiwmvrjslat")
suspend fun tdeStatus(value: Output<String>)
@JvmName(name = "mjrxtysopbshjmrn")
suspend fun tdeStatus(value: String?)
Link copied to clipboard
@JvmName(name = "wlwwceiylcqyfeyu")
suspend fun vpcAuthMode(value: Output<String>)
@JvmName(name = "uraninccbwakegub")
suspend fun vpcAuthMode(value: String?)
Link copied to clipboard
@JvmName(name = "ydlpgixvderbfsgs")
suspend fun vswitchId(value: Output<String>)
@JvmName(name = "iqrobxxqtlrnucbo")
suspend fun vswitchId(value: String?)
Link copied to clipboard
@JvmName(name = "iwnpnvramjeinlkr")
suspend fun zoneId(value: Output<String>)
@JvmName(name = "orgbqdodfafsqebx")
suspend fun zoneId(value: String?)